Overview

Plasmid human granulocyte-macrophage colony-stimulating factor (pGM-CSF) is a DNA-based gene therapy and molecular adjuvant designed to express the human granulocyte-macrophage colony-stimulating factor (GM-CSF) protein in vivo. Upon administration, typically through intramuscular or intratumoral injection (often facilitated by electroporation or lipid-mediated delivery), the plasmid enters host cells where it undergoes transcription and translation. The resulting GM-CSF cytokine acts as a potent immunostimulant that recruits and matures professional antigen-presenting cells (APCs), such as dendritic cells and macrophages, at the site of administration. This process enhances the priming and activation of T-cells against co-delivered vaccine antigens or endogenous tumor-associated antigens. While it has been extensively studied as a component of polyvalent DNA vaccines for infectious diseases like malaria and HIV, its primary clinical focus has been as a cancer immunotherapy, where it aims to break immune tolerance and stimulate a systemic anti-tumor response.
